Scammers hacked Twitter and hijacked accounts using admin tool

Hackers hijacked dozens of high-profile Twitter accounts on Wednesday after gaining access to Twitter’s internal admin tools and systems. The accounts were later used to promote a cryptocurrency scam that allowed the scammers to collect over $100,000 from gullible victims. Twitter has not yet said if its employees were working with the attackers during the incident to takeover the impacted accounts. Twitter said tweeting functionality was restored to the affected accounts but that it might still inadvertently go down during the ongoing investigation. Senator Josh Hawley has asked Twitter CEO Jack Dorsey to cooperate with the Federal Bureau of Investigation.
